Serving 636 students in grades 6-8, Albert D. Griswold Middle School ranks in the top 30% of all schools in Connecticut for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 30%, and reading proficiency is top 30%) .
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 55% (which is higher than the Connecticut state average of 39%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 70% (which is higher than the Connecticut state average of 51%).
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is higher than the Connecticut state level of 12:1.
Minority enrollment is 49% of the student body (majority Asian), which is lower than the Connecticut state average of 51% (majority Hispanic and Black).

School Overview

Albert D. Griswold Middle School's student population of 636 students has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
The teacher population of 50 teachers has declined by 7% over five school years.

School Rankings

Albert D. Griswold Middle School ranks within the top 30% of all 940 schools in Connecticut (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Albert D. Griswold Middle School is 0.64, which is less than the diversity score at state average of 0.66.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
